According to the official open sources, the company’s history began in 1997. Headquarters are located in Russia, the Kingdom of the Netherlands and North Holland.
Yandex NV search engine is the 4th among the search engines in the world in terms of the number of queries processed (more than 6.3 billion per month at the beginning of 2014). In September 2018, according to the Alexa rating, the Yandex site ranks 21st in the world and 1st in Russia.
Yandex NV search engine was officially announced in 1997 and initially developed as part of CompTek International. As a separate company, Yandex was formed in 2000. In May 2011, the company conducted an initial public offering, earning more from it than any of the Internet companies since Google’s IPO in 2004.
In 2019, the first wireless Bluetooth speaker with the built-in voice assistant "Alice" was launched. The column was released by Elari and was named Elari SmartBeat. This is the first wireless speaker with voice assistant developed by Yandex.
Today this brand is listed on the NASDAQ and its name is firmly established in our life.

Also, keep a close eye to the Dividend calendar at the FxPro official website. According to it, сlients, holding “Buy” positions on the ex-div date will receive a dividend in the form of a cash adjustment (deposit). Clients, holding “Sell” positions on the ex-div date will be charged the dividend amount in the form of a cash adjustment (withdrawal).
